The Walkmen, St. Vincent, Beirut, Sharon Van Etten, The Antlers and Atlas Sound are among the acts slated to appear at the Brooklyn Academy of Music’s Crossing Brooklyn Ferry shows. National guitarist Bryce and Aaron Dessner will curate the series, which is slated to take place at BAM from May 3-5. Other acts confirmed to perform include: DJ Set by Pat Mahoney and Nancy Whang (DFA), Hubble, JACK Quartet, My Brightest Diamond + yMusic, NOW Ensemble, People Get Ready, Skeletons, Twin Shadow, Tyondai Braxton, The Yehudim and yMusic. Each night will also have a film component, featuring works by members of Wilco, The National and others.
